How you will make an impact

The Director, Patient Services & Field Reimbursement Strategy leads the design, optimization, and execution of the company's patient access ecosystem across co-pay programs, patient services (hub), field reimbursement, and pharmacy coordination within the US market.

This role serves as the strategic and operational owner of the end-to-end patient journey from prescription through therapy initiation and persistence. The Director, Patient Services & Field Reimbursement Strategy will build and lead a Field Reimbursement Manager (FRM) organization, oversee third-party patient services vendors, and establish business rules that ensure a consistent, efficient, and patient-centric access experience.
